Many users search for a "fixed" version because free downloads often contain:

  • Incomplete character sets (missing punctuation, diacritics, or special symbols)
  • Improper kerning or spacing
  • Corrupted font files causing software crashes
  • Missing bold/italic variants

1. Free Alternatives with Similar Style

If you need a free grotesque/sans-serif font, consider:

  • Inter (Google Fonts) – modern, open-source
  • Work Sans (Google Fonts) – clean geometric grotesque
  • Spartan (Google Fonts) – similar to Europa Grotesk
  • Public Sans – US Web Design System, open-source

🚫 Risks of Illegal Downloads

  • Copyright infringement (fines up to $150,000 per offense in the US)
  • Malware, keyloggers, or ransomware in font files
  • Unstable or corrupted fonts crashing your software
